Description
Pd-PVP colloid (stabilized with polyvinylpyrrolidone) with a diameter of 19.8 nm in [Bu4N]Br medium catalyzes Heck coupling of bromobenzene with butyl acrylate and methoxycarbonylation of iodobenzene reactions. Oxidative addition of PhI or PhBr to Pd-PVP as the first step of a catalytic reaction was confirmed by TEM and XPS measurements. TEM studies showed significant reduction of Pd nanoparticle size after their reaction with PhX (X = I, Br) and [Bu4N]X (X = Cl, Br, I). The biggest shift of the center of nanoparticle size distribution, from 19.8 nm to 7.6 nm, was found when Pd-PVP reacted with PhI and [Bu4N]Br. The formation of [Bu4N]2[Pd(Ph)Br3]- and [Bu4N]2[PdBr4]-type complexes in that system was evidenced by XPS and UV–vis spectra.
